Season 2

After the rollercoaster events of Season 1, in which she cleared her name, saved millions of lives and discovered the mastermind behind it all was the very man who had trained her at Quantico, American hero Alex Parrish was given a shocking reward: she was fired by the FBI.

But in the final moments of the season finale, she was given the chance to serve her country again: in the clandestine ranks of United States' top intelligence agency, the CIA.

When Season 2 begins, Alex finds herself at "The Farm," the CIA's mysterious training facility. As Alex navigates the dark world of espionage, far different and more dangerous than what she's learned before, she's pulled into the centre of a deadly conspiracy that not only threatens the lives of this country's citizens, but the lives of countless others across the globe.

This conspiracy calls everyone around her into question, be it new faces from the CIA or old ones from the Bureau.

Season 2 stars Priyanka Chopra as Alex Parrish, Blair Underwood as Owen Hall, Aunjanue Ellis as Miranda Shaw, Jake McLaughlin as Ryan Booth, Johanna Braddy as Shelby Wyatt, Yasmine Al Massri as Nimah and Raina Amin, Russell Tovey as Harry Doyle, Aaron Diaz as Leon Velez and Pearl Thusi as Dayana Mampasi.

Executive producers are Joshua Safran, Mark Gordon, Nicholas Pepper, Robert Sertner and Jorge Zamacona. Quantico is produced by ABC Studios.
